Index: extensions/shell/browser/shell_extension_host_delegate.cc |
diff --git a/extensions/shell/browser/shell_extension_host_delegate.cc b/extensions/shell/browser/shell_extension_host_delegate.cc |
index d06363e31b83d122f048daefb56b0bc563f40258..51c73341abfaf518f652b99d435fd68729056930 100644 |
--- a/extensions/shell/browser/shell_extension_host_delegate.cc |
+++ b/extensions/shell/browser/shell_extension_host_delegate.cc |
@@ -4,7 +4,9 @@ |
#include "extensions/shell/browser/shell_extension_host_delegate.h" |
+#include "base/lazy_instance.h" |
#include "base/logging.h" |
+#include "extensions/browser/serial_extension_host_queue.h" |
#include "extensions/shell/browser/media_capture_util.h" |
#include "extensions/shell/browser/shell_extension_web_contents_observer.h" |
@@ -61,4 +63,11 @@ bool ShellExtensionHostDelegate::CheckMediaAccessPermission( |
return true; |
} |
+static base::LazyInstance<SerialExtensionHostQueue> g_queue = |
+ LAZY_INSTANCE_INITIALIZER; |
+ |
+ExtensionHostQueue* ShellExtensionHostDelegate::GetExtensionHostQueue() const { |
+ return g_queue.Pointer(); |
+} |
+ |
} // namespace extensions |